Khajurain in context

With 283 people at the 2011 Census, Khajurain was the 2422nd most populous of its district's 2886 villages, below the district average of 1,320.

Among children aged 0–6 the ratio was 1172, 249 above the rural national 923.

50.9% of the population were recorded as workers, 11.9 points above the district's rural rate.
